Racing Louisville FC ownership explores sale and potential franchise relocation

Racing Louisville FC faces an uncertain future as its ownership group considers selling the NWSL franchise. While the team previously sought minority investors to maintain local operations, current reports suggest a full sale is now possible. The club currently struggles with attendance, averaging roughly 5,500 fans per game, and has dealt with financial challenges regarding team spending. NWSL commissioner Jessica Berman stated the ownership group is actively raising capital to support club operations and is prepared to sell the team if necessary. FC Cincinnati ownership has discussed a potential purchase that could involve moving the club to Ohio, though the group stated they are committed to growing women's soccer. Racing Louisville, which holds a 7-2-14 record, is scheduled to play Gotham FC on Friday, Sept. 11, at Lynn Family Stadium.
